Best Central District Public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 6 public schools serving 3,520 students in the neighborhood of Central District, Seattle, WA.
The top-ranked public schools in Central District are Thurgood Marshall Elementary School, Garfield High School and Washington Middle School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Central District, Seattle, WA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 68% (versus the Washington public school average of 41%), and reading proficiency score of 77% (versus the 53%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 67% of the student body (majority Black), which is more than the Washington public school average of 52% (majority Hispanic).
